As we enter August 2025, the global market landscape is undergoing significant shifts driven by advanced technology trends, evolving regulations, and shifting investor sentiment. Businesses, investors, and stakeholders are closely monitoring these developments to make informed decisions amid a dynamic economic environment.

One of the most pivotal trends this month is the continued investment in artificial intelligence and automation across various sectors. Companies are seeking to enhance operational efficiencies and deploy cutting-edge solutions to gain a competitive edge in increasingly saturated markets. The financial sector, in particular, is witnessing a wave of partnerships and strategic alliances aimed at integrating smart technologies into everyday processes. These innovations are not only transforming customer experiences but are also redefining core business models.

On the regulatory front, policymakers in major economies are enacting new rules to ensure sustainable growth and foster fair competition. Recent announcements from authorities in North America, Europe, and Asia indicate a growing focus on digital privacy, data protection, and environmental responsibility. Such regulatory updates are compelling companies to adopt transparent practices and reassess their long-term strategies for compliance and responsible innovation.

Meanwhile, the investment community remains cautiously optimistic. While macroeconomic indicators show steady growth, concerns about inflation and shifting geopolitical dynamics persist. Investors are diversifying portfolios by considering alternative assets, ESG-focused funds, and international opportunities. Corporate earnings reports released during this quarter highlight sectors such as technology, healthcare, and clean energy as primary drivers of profitability, further steering investment flows into these high-growth areas.

In addition, global supply chain optimization has become a top priority for multinational companies in response to lingering disruptions and heightened consumer expectations. Firms are investing in resilient, data-driven logistics networks to minimize risk and capitalize on new growth prospects in emerging markets. This supply chain focus is expected to sustain profitability and boost shareholder confidence in the coming quarters.
